Webb7 sep. 2024 · The Good News Translation renders the verse like this: “When hope is crushed, the heart is crushed.”. Hope deferred can lead to depression, anxiety, and actual physical sickness. When we wait for a good thing for so long that the desire and expectation turns to hopelessness, we can become spiritually dried up and vulnerable to … Webb11 maj 2024 · Wisdom is found on the lips of him who has understanding, but a rod is for the back of him who is devoid of understanding. WebbProverbs states its theme explicitly very early in the book: “The fear of the Lord is the beginning of knowledge” ( Proverbs 1:7 ). The fear of the Lord refers to our viewing Him with the respect He deserves. It means living our lives in light of what we know of Him, holding Him in the highest estimation, and depending on Him with humble trust. Webb13 apr. 2024 · Reading Proverbs 13
